About Oak Manor
Oak Manor is a residential care home in Shefford, in the Central Bedfordshire council area, registered with the Care Quality Commission for up to 64 residents. It provides care for people living with dementia, older people, younger adults and people with a physical disability. It is run by Methodist Homes, which operates 69 care homes in England. The home has been registered since November 2017.
At its latest inspection, published May 2018, the CQC rated Oak Manor Good, which means the CQC found the service performing well and meeting its expectations. Ratings can change after a new inspection, so check the CQC report before you visit.
Oak Manor has not published its fees and has not yet confirmed them to us. Care homes in Central Bedfordshire with a fee on record typically charge about £1,625 a week for residential care, so expect a figure in that range and ask the home for a written quote.
